After trying the Model M for few days, now I've got some stronger fingers The blacks felt easy to press on. The clears felt a bit mushy since the tactile point is long, but i still want to try The browns now feel more linear than they used to be, but the slight tactile bump is still near The reds feel very very soft The Blues, now I know why Cherry decide to make them blues. They are trying to mimick the BS switch. The Blues felt like less tactile and less clicky BS switches. But compared to BS switch, they dont make such a huge racket when you are typing. Now I don't know what switch to get next. Maybe a Blue Switch. This post has been edited by kaiserreich: Apr 21 2011, 05:34 PM |
